
Understanding Meta Ads Targeting: A Shift in Focus
As many Facebook marketers grapple with the ever-evolving landscape of digital advertising, the debate between detailed targeting, lookalike audiences, and broad targeting continues. With the introduction of Meta’s Advantage+ Audience feature, it’s essential to adapt your strategies to optimize for conversions effectively.
Why Detailed Targeting Might Not Be the Answer
Jon Loomer emphasizes that obsessively focusing on detailed targeting and lookalike audiences can be counterproductive. The underlying technology has advanced to the point where the platform's algorithm often prioritizes its own approach over manual inputs. In fact, studies suggest that many marketers may find that detailed targeting doesn’t drastically alter their campaign outcomes.
Leveraging AI for Audience Discovery
Meta’s algorithms are now capable of identifying target audiences based on previous campaigns more effectively than ever, thanks to AI advancements. This shift moves advertisers away from hyper-segmentation of audiences and encourages broader targeting methods. As the landscape adapts to new privacy regulations, traditional targeting methods are gradually becoming less effective, urging marketers to embrace a larger and more diverse audience.
The Value of Experimentation in Targeting
One of the most compelling insights shared in recent strategies from the experts at AKvertise is the importance of testing various audience approaches. Marketers are encouraged to experiment with broader groups instead of confining themselves to close-knit demographics. By doing so, there is a greater potential to discover new customer segments that align with business goals.
Key Takeaways for Effective Targeting
- Test Broad Audiences: Using broader demographics can yield surprisingly effective results.
- Focus on Creative: Regardless of targeting strategies, high-quality ad creatives play a crucial role in capturing audience attention and driving conversions.
- Stay Adaptable: The digital ad landscape is in constant flux; flexible strategies are vital for ongoing success.
Ultimately, the best approach as a Facebook marketer is to focus on adaptability and the larger strategies at play. With continuous testing and a willingness to embrace broader target audiences, marketers can better connect with potential customers—creating a more effective advertising landscape.
